Scorching temperatures are forecast for parts of New South Wales today, while windy conditions are expected to create trouble for firefighters. weather

The Rural Fire Service has forecast extreme fire danger for the Greater Sydney, Illawarra and Shoalhaven and Southern Ranges areas, with the unsafe conditions expected to continue through to Saturday.

“Not only are we going to experience very high temperatures on Thursday and Saturday but there’s the exceedingly concerning wind conditions,” Premier Gladys Berejiklian warned on Wednesday. “We’re going to have a number of wind fronts escalating the fuel, the fires burning, and the potential to have spot fires and embers travelling very long distances. It’s going to mean very unpredictable fire conditions.”

Daytime temperatures are expected to exceed 40 degrees Celsius in some parts of NSW and the ACT, while in the western half of the state the mercury could top 45C. Wind gusts could reach more than 100 kilometres per hour. Dangerous conditions have resulted in a significant loss of property. Danger is still present for many communities, with conditions set to deteriorate Thu & Sat. So far this season over 760 homes have been destroyed, & more than 12,900 buildings have been saved.
